Mediabistro logo
job logo

Director - Front Office Engineering Lead

BNY · New York, NY, USA ·

Pay:
125.000
Job type:
Full Time

Director - Front Office Engineering Lead (Full-stack) - Buy side trading solutions

In this role, you’ll make an impact in the following ways:

  • Architecture & Design Leadership: Play a lead role in the design, architecture and implementation of trading, sales, and operations workflows, ensuring alignment with business goals and engineering best practices.
  • Trade-Flow Platform Development: Design and build flexible, scalable trade-flow software capable of handling diverse client-side and OMS-side integration patterns and high-throughput scenarios.
  • Cross-functional Collaboration: Partner closely with Product, Trading, Operations, and Engineering teams to translate complex business requirements into robust, scalable technical solutions.
  • Technology Innovation: Work alongside a cross-functional engineering team to evaluate and adopt emerging technologies, contributing to a modern, high-performance technology stack.
  • AI-Driven Automation: Champion an AI-first mindset by driving automation initiatives, intelligent code refactoring, and the adoption of AI tooling to improve developer productivity and system efficiency.
  • Engineering Excellence: Deliver well-designed, testable, secure, and performant code through hands‑on programming, rigorous code reviews, and adherence to engineering standards.
  • Production Support: Provide second‑level production support, troubleshoot complex system issues, and contribute to incident resolution and post‑mortem processes.
  • Mentorship & Technical Leadership: Mentor and coach junior and mid‑level engineers, fostering a culture of continuous learning, technical growth, and engineering craftsmanship.

To be successful in this role, we’re seeking the following:

  • Bachelor’s degree in computer science or a related discipline, or equivalent work experience required, advanced degree preferred.
  • Industry Experience: 14 plus years of experience designing, building, and delivering real‑time, scalable, and resilient software applications within Financial Services or similarly complex, high-throughput domains.
  • Data & Persistence: Strong command of relational and analytical database technologies, e.g., KDB / ClickHouse / Oracle, with experience in data modelling, query optimization, and large‑scale data management.
  • Messaging & Middleware: Hands‑on experience with messaging and middleware technologies such as Apache Kafka, IBM MQ, FIX protocol, with an understanding of event‑driven and asynchronous system design.
  • Agile Delivery: Solid understanding of Scrum and Agile methodologies, with a proven ability to deliver in fast‑paced, rapidly evolving environments with shifting priorities.
  • Communication & Leadership: Excellent written and verbal communication skills; able to clearly articulate technical concepts to both technical and non‑technical stakeholders. Strong organizational skills to coordinate, influence, and drive cross‑team initiatives.
  • Problem Solving & Innovation: Demonstrated ability to analyze complex, ambiguous problems and devise pragmatic, innovative solutions — balancing technical rigor with delivery speed.
  • AI-Augmented Development: Familiarity with one or more AI coding and productivity tools (e.g., GitHub Copilot, Cursor, Windsurf, Claude Code), with a willingness to leverage AI‑assisted workflows to accelerate development and improve code quality.
  • Experience working with Execution Management Systems (EMS) and Order Management Systems (OMS).

BNY is an Equal Employment Opportunity/Affirmative Action Employer - Underrepresented racial and ethnic groups/Females/Individuals with Disabilities/Protected Veterans.

#J-18808-Ljbffr